Choose a social justice problem that addresses the needs of a specific population or subgroup that interests you. To find scholarly research about your topics, use the Capella University Library; government, educational, and organizational websites; and the United States Congress website, Congress.gov. Refer to the SWK5002 library research guide, Social Policy Research Tutorial, for assistance in doing policy research and locating resources.

Analyze the forms and mechanisms of oppression and discrimination of your chosen population or subgroup that exist within this social justice topic (for example, race, religion, disabilities, gender orientation, socioeconomic status, or access to services). In your analysis, describe how the oppression and discrimination impacted this population.

Identify and analyze the ethical problems associated with your selected social justice problem. Use the "NASW Code of Ethics" website and the Social Work Speaks policy textbook to guide your analysis.

Analyze the policy implications for this social justice problem. In this analysis:

Research and describe current, enacted policies that seek to address this social justice problem. These policies must be passed legislation that currently in practice. Legislation can be at the federal or state level, but ultimately your course project will require you to select a federal policy.

Analyze how effective these policies are in addressing the needs of your chosen population or subgroup. Do the policies effectively address the social justice problem? Provide a rationale that includes scholarly, peer-reviewed research.

Assess the impact these policies have had on your selected population or subgroup. What policy constraints exist for this population?

Compare advocacy methods for the selected social justice problem.
